Quick Assessment

This classic 1928 edition of Mother Goose features over eighty traditional nursery rhymes paired with charming art-deco illustrations. Ideal for children ages 9 to 12, the book offers a timeless collection that encourages early reading and appreciation for classic poetry. There is no intense content, making it a safe and enjoyable choice for middle-grade readers.
